Code, Health - General § 18–907","heading":"","body":"(a) (1) A person may not knowingly and willfully fail to comply with any order, regulation, or directive issued in accordance with § 18-905 of this subtitle.\n(2) A person who violates paragraph (1) of this subsection is guilty of a misdemeanor and on conviction is subject to imprisonment not exceeding 1 year or a fine not exceeding $3,000 or both.\n(b) If a health care facility fails to comply with an order, regulation, or directive issued under § 18-903 or § 18-904 of this subtitle, the Secretary may impose a civil penalty not to exceed $3,000 for each offense.\n(c) If a health care practitioner fails to comply with an order, regulation, or directive issued under § 18-903 or § 18-904 of this subtitle, the Secretary may request the appropriate licensing board to take disciplinary action against the health care practitioner, including:\n(1) Placing the licensee or certificate holder on probation;\n(2) Suspending or revoking the license or certificate holder; or\n(3) Imposing a civil penalty not to exceed $3,000 for each offense.\n(d) A health care provider acting in good faith and in accordance with a catastrophic health emergency disease surveillance and response program is immune from civil or criminal liability related to those actions, unless the health care provider acts with willful misconduct.","path":["Article - Health - General"],"source_url":"https://mgaleg.maryland.gov/mgawebsite/Laws/StatuteText?article=ghg\u0026section=18-907","current_through":"2026-01-01","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-14T19:58:48Z","sha256":"4062e4c2dbb9806603cf0e9519cb55ec79e11653e4b163d57baa2fe25b97adfc","source_id":"us-md","stale":false,"prev":"us-md/md.-code-health-general-18-906","next":"us-md/md.-code-health-general-18-908"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
